Output 139332256149f71f52b898028917cacd24f95c3b7aec53cbb9a51f6045a50cec:1

value
21546953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35eac37a8e56dd80fe94656ba71c50b232e10126 OP_EQUAL
address
36c6yNTtaymSD8auoyVgJs8AFXTCRzfCUW
transaction
139332256149f71f52b898028917cacd24f95c3b7aec53cbb9a51f6045a50cec
spent
true